The kralik glassworks, full name wilhelm kralik sohne, was originally founded by josef meyr in 1815, in bohemia. Founded in 1840 by johann loetz in what is now the czech republic, the company became known for its innovative techniques, organic forms, and bold use of color. Creating tableware and art glass pieces ranging from crystalline clarity to iridescent opacity, loetz became a worldrenowned producer whose name still excites glass enthusiasts today. The firm of johann loetz witwe known universally as loetz was the most highly regarded artglass manufacturer in bohemia in the latenineteenth and earlytwentieth centuries.
